Christmas #28 Matchbook Style Notelets

Learn how to make this adorable little notelet set using your DSP scraps and cut offs

Isn’t this just adorable… a super cute fun handmade matchbook style notelets set using your DSP scraps and cut offs.

All I used is the cut off section of a piece of DSP from a previous project. The DSP used is from the night before christmas suite. I decided to use the Believe sentiment from the co-ordinating Jolly Holly Christmas stampset. My chosen ink pad colour today was Pretty Peacock which features in the DSP used.

Instructions and Measurements:

You will need a piece of designer series paper that measures 5 1/2 x 2 inches. Check the direction of your paper before you score.
Score at 3/4″ and 3 1/4″
Fold and burnish.
Cut up some standard copier paper to 1 3/4″ x 2 1/4″ and staple inside the small flap (make sure the flat part of the stable is on the back – to save any jaggy pieces poking through).
Stamp a sentiment for the front and add the sentiment layer to hide the staple.

If you want to make a bigger matchbook style notelet holder simply increase your sizes.
